New research suggests artificial intelligence could help improve patient education by simplifying complex medical content across multiple specialties
Jacksonville, Florida, 9 June 2026 – Artificial intelligence is emerging as a valuable tool in healthcare communication, with new research indicating that AI-generated patient education materials may be easier for the public to understand than some traditional resources developed by professional medical societies.
The study compared patient education content created by artificial intelligence with materials published by professional organizations in gastroenterology, surgery, ophthalmology, and anesthesiology. Researchers evaluated both sets of materials using readability and health literacy metrics to determine how effectively they communicate medical information to patients.
Clear patient education plays an essential role in modern healthcare. Whether individuals are preparing for a procedure, managing a medical condition, or reviewing treatment options, understandable information can help them make informed decisions and actively participate in their care.
Researchers found that AI-generated content often achieved better readability scores, making complex medical concepts easier for a broader audience to understand. Simpler language and more accessible explanations may help reduce confusion and improve patient engagement.
Health literacy remains a major concern within healthcare systems worldwide. Many patients struggle to understand highly technical medical terminology, which can affect treatment adherence, healthcare outcomes, and overall patient satisfaction. Improving communication has become a growing priority for healthcare providers and organizations.
The findings suggest that artificial intelligence could support healthcare professionals by creating educational materials that are more accessible to patients with varying levels of health literacy. By translating complex medical information into clearer language, AI may help bridge communication gaps between providers and patients.
At the same time, researchers emphasize that medical accuracy remains critical. While AI can assist with readability and content development, healthcare professionals continue to play an important role in reviewing information to ensure it meets clinical standards and reflects current medical knowledge.
